Joining his 'Despacito' collaborator Luis Fonsi, the 'Big Boss' singer nails ten new entries that include first Latin artist to reach the number one on Spotify and most weeks at No.1 in the USA.

AceShowbiz - Daddy Yankee has joined his "Despacito" collaborator Luis Fonsi in the record books with 10 new Guinness Book entries.

The reggaeton star was recently handed 10 certificates marking his feats, which include becoming the first Latin artist to reach number one on Spotify's global chart and holding the record for the most number ones on the Billboard Latin Rhythm Airplay chart (2017).

"It is an honour to add these Guinness World Records titles to my list of accomplishments and acknowledgments," he says. "Another item was taken off of my bucket list.

He also shares officials records with Fonsi, thanks to "Despacito", for most viewed video online, most viewed music video on YouTube, first YouTube video to receive five billion views, and most streamed track worldwide.
